What is a CD key and where can I find it?

Steam's explanation and list of Steam-activatable keys

The CD Key is a serial number with a combination of 13, 18, or 25 letters and numbers - it can be found on a sticker inside your game's case or printed on the game's quick reference card. The CD Key acts as your proof of purchase for the game - Steam Support may ask for it if you need to establish your ownership of an account. It is recommended that you keep your CD Key in a safe place to ensure the security of your account.

[quote name='Motoki']It's kind of Russian Roulette whether you get the Anarachy Edition from them or not (I didn't) so it's not 100% guaranteed but it does seem like a fair number of people got it.[/QUOTE]

What was odd for me is that I received what looked like the standard game (from the case's appearance). However, the key activated all of the Anarchy edition bonuses. Plus, there was an insert with an additional key for the sewers missions (which I now have as an extra). Quite the surprise for me, indeed.
 
[quote name='Neuro5i5']What was odd for me is that I received what looked like the standard game (from the case's appearance). However, the key activated all of the Anarchy edition bonuses. Plus, there was an insert with an additional key for the sewers missions (which I now have as an extra). Quite the surprise for me, indeed.[/QUOTE]

Yeah that was one of the outcomes. The other (which happened to me) is that it just activates as the regular Rage with no DLC, but I did still get the sewers insert, which I did activate.

I'm missing the "Authority Pack" DLC which is the anarchy stuff, a gun, car, outfit etc I believe.

Someone (Bridget Fisher I think?) contacted Newegg and the official response was that they received the packages all sealed from Bethesda and have no way of no knowing which ones activate with the extra DLC and which ones don't since the packages aren't marked with it being the Anarachy Edition, they're all just standard Rage boxes.

Probably Bethesda had some leftover Anarachy edition keys and boxed those up and then when they ran out just used regular ones.
